AMAT 0100-36035: DPS Source Match / Seriplex I/O Distribution PCB
The AMAT 0100-36035 is a specialized electronic control board manufactured by Applied Materials for use in Decoupled Plasma Source (DPS) chambers.
It functions as a dual-purpose interface, combining RF Source Matching control logic with a Seriplex I/O Distribution network.
This module is critical for regulating the plasma density and uniformity in high-precision etch applications by managing the communication between the RF match network and the tool’s central control system.

Application Cases
DPS (Decoupled Plasma Source) Etch Tools: Primarily used in Centura and Endura platforms equipped with DPS chambers for silicon or metal etching.
RF Power Regulation: Managing the stepper motors and variable capacitors inside the match box to minimize reflected power during plasma ignition.
High-Volume Manufacturing (HVM): Integrated into 200mm and 300mm fabs where rapid, stable plasma tuning is essential for consistent etch rates.
Real-time Fault Detection: Relaying digital interlock and status data from the RF generator back to the system controller via the Seriplex bus.
Product Advantages and Features

Dual-Function Integration: Combines RF matching control and Seriplex I/O into a single board, reducing the physical footprint in the electronics rack.
High-Speed Bus Communication: Leveraging the Seriplex protocol allows for fast, deterministic communication with minimal wiring.
Precision Tuning Control: Engineered to provide stable, low-latency control of RF matching components, which is vital for preventing chamber arcing.
Industrial Durability: Designed to operate in high-EMI (electromagnetic interference) environments without signal degradation.

Installation and Maintenance
Installation
Safety: Power down the RF generator and the system controller rack completely.
ESD Protection: Utilize a grounded wrist strap and antistatic mat; the Seriplex and logic chips are highly susceptible to static.
Address Configuration: Verify the DIP switch settings on the board to ensure it is assigned to the correct Seriplex node for “Source Match” operations.
